Introduction to Photographic Storytelling

By the end of this module, participants will master the main mechanisms of photographic storytelling, from a narrative built through a single image to the coherent development of a story through photographic series, using composition, color, mise-en-scène, montage, and visual association in a conscious manner.Storytelling in photography can be approached as a serial structure, similar to the most accessible and widespread form of storytelling—the fairy tale—with recognizable stages, rhythm, tension, and resolution adapted to visual language. The course also explores how a single photograph, even without textual context or a series, can generate narrative meaning, analyzing what visual elements, perception mechanisms and cultural conventions contribute to transforming a static image into a story support, capable of activating the viewer's imagination and interpretation.
What you will learn:
narrative moments and their applicability in images;
criteria for conceptual association;
image composition techniques and how to build a narrative series;
cinematic principles;
the relationship between text and image.
